Aiplan Co., Ltd. will hold a sponsored match titled "Tsunagari wo Katachi ni DAY" on Saturday, May 23, 2026, at Daiwa House Premist Dome, during the "2026 Meiji Yasuda J2/J3 Centennial League Matchday 18: Hokkaido Consadole Sapporo vs. Jubilo Iwata." This marks the first event under the new group logo and with a refreshed title, featuring interactive events such as escort kids and backstage tours for supporters.

Aiplan Co., Ltd. (Head Office: Chuo-ku, Sapporo; Representative Director and President: Ikumi Shindo), an official top partner of "Hokkaido Consadole Sapporo," will host the sponsored match "Tsunagari wo Katachi ni DAY" on Saturday, May 23, 2026, at Daiwa House Premist Dome, during the "2026 Meiji Yasuda J2/J3 Centennial League Matchday 18: Hokkaido Consadole Sapporo vs. Jubilo Iwata."

This sponsored match event has been highly popular annually, and 2026 marks its first commemorative staging under a new group logo and with a revamped match title.

**Commemorative Sponsored Match Held with New Logo and New Title**

This year, the initiative, which has seen participation from many supporters and local residents, is being renewed as "Tsunagari wo Katachi ni DAY."
Centered on the theme of "connecting people," which Aiplan values, the event aims to create a day where supporters, the community, and businesses unite. It is also positioned as an opportunity for everyone to become familiar with the new group logo, celebrating the new beginning of the corporate brand.

**Various Hands-on Events Held Inside Premist Dome (Some Exclusively for Aiplan Members)**

This year, special events exclusively for members, which have been well-received annually, will also be held. These include valuable tours inside the stadium, where entry is usually restricted, and special opportunities to interact closely with players.

* **Escort Kids (15 participants)**
A popular activity allowing children to enter the pitch hand-in-hand with players. Open to children aged 5-12, this offers a precious experience of standing on the same pitch as professional athletes.

* **Flag Bearers (3 pairs, 6 participants)**
During the pre-match ceremony, participants will carry the fair play flag onto the pitch, marking the opening of the match under the stadium's spotlight.

* **Backstage Tour (10 pairs, 20 participants)**
A special tour allowing access to areas normally off-limits, such as locker rooms, the pitch, and the press conference room.

* **Match Ball Ceremony (1 pair, 2 participants) *Application deadline passed***
Participants will wear an original dress from Aiplan's dress shop, DESTINA, and hand the match ball to the referee on the pitch.

**Event Outline**

Aiplan "Tsunagari wo Katachi ni DAY"

Date: Saturday, May 23, 2026, 13:00 Kick-off
2026 Meiji Yasuda J2/J3 Centennial League Matchday 18: Hokkaido Consadole Sapporo vs. Jubilo Iwata

Venue: Daiwa House Premist Dome (1 Hitsujigaoka, Toyohira-ku, Sapporo, Hokkaido)

Access: Approximately 10 minutes walk from Fukuzumi Station on the Toho Subway Line

About Event Participation Application

Each hands-on event requires advance application, and if there are many applicants, participants will be selected by lottery.

Application Deadline: Wednesday, May 13, 2026 (must arrive by)

*Spectator tickets must be purchased separately.
